(+39) 010 5701151

Home

Checking availability and prices
ST.CHRISTOPHER PARIS CANAL

Check availability

1

ST.CHRISTOPHER PARIS CANAL

1 Star 1 Star Hotel
159 RUE DE CRIMEE,

Paris, Ile de France, France

Description

St Christopher's Inn Paris is a purpose built hostel opened in 2008. This Paris hostel is only two stops away from the Gare du Nord Eurostar station on the Paris Metro and it's super close to Montmartre. We are proud to be one of the most modern Backpacker Hostels in Paris with the best tours, packages and facilities for the most clued up travellers in the city. **Dormitory rooms (mixed and female) with up to 12 beds, shared bathroom with shower and WC.

Address: 159 RUE DE CRIMEE,
Map location could be inaccurate. Please double check the address well before your trip.